Handover — Top Floor Quiet Room

Priya, the quiet room on level 9 at Calder House is now bookable again after the ventilation fix. Please keep the blinds down until the glare film arrives, and log any booking clashes with facilities. The door lock was rekeyed on Tuesday, so use the new code below.

badge for fajog-fahap: bdg-G-50

## Tuning

This section covers the knobs used while migrating off the legacy Harkwell ORM to the new Slatebridge data layer. During the transition, both layers run side by side: reads are shadowed and results compared, and writes go through the legacy path until a table's mismatch rate stays under threshold for a full week. Raising shadow sampling increases database load, so coordinate with whoever owns the replica pool before changing it. Batch sizes below are per worker, not global. The current transition constants are as follows.

constants for yaduf-fahag:
BUDGETS = {
    "kelix": 528,
    "briwyn": 734,
}

Welcome, plugin authors. The Ferndale Stockworks reconciliation job runs nightly, comparing plugin-reported counts against the canonical ledger. Your plugin must be idempotent; the job may replay batches after a failure. If your plugin's service credential expires mid-run, the recovery wizard restores it, but only after the operator supplies the passphrase written directly below this paragraph.

unlock words, fawig-bagef: olidor-holir-istox-holath-tamys-quenion-giliel